Iraqi militant group claims drone attack on Israeli target in Jordan Valley

Baghdad: The Islamic Resistance in Iraq, a Shiite militia group, claimed responsibility for a drone attack on an Israeli site in Jordan Valley on Monday morning.

The group said in a statement that the attack was executed “in solidarity with the people of the Gaza Strip” and pledged to continue targeting “the enemy’s strongholds.”

The Jordan Valley, which runs along the Jordan River, forms Jordan’s western border with Israel and the West Bank. It is the only border of the West Bank that does not directly adjoin Israel. Due to its strategic significance for Israel’s security, the valley is heavily patrolled by Israeli military forces.

Since the onset of the Israeli-Palestinian conflict on October 7, 2023, the Islamic Resistance in Iraq has conducted multiple attacks on Israeli and U.S. targets in the region in support of Palestinians in Gaza.
